Philippine mouse-deer vs Snow Sheep

Tragulus nigricans compared with Ovis nivicola

Key Differences

  • Philippine mouse-deer is Endangered while Snow Sheep is Least Concern.

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Philippine mouse-deer Snow Sheep
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Mammalia (Mammals)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order same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ates) Artiodactyla (Even-toed Ungulates)
Family Tragulidae Bovidae (Bovids)
Genus Tragulus Ovis
Species Tragulus nigricans Ovis nivicola

Evolutionary Relationship

Philippine mouse-deer and Snow Sheep share a common ancestor at the Order level: Artiodactyla. (Even-toed Ungulates)
